2과목 5

[ADsP] 2과목 데이터분석 기획

📍 2과목 데이터분석 기획 📌 Q1. Solution : 분석대상은 명확하지만 분석방식이 명확하지 않은 경우 📌 Q2. 분석대상이 명확하지 않을 때 : 기존분석방식을 활용해 통찰을 도출해내거나 발견접근법으로 분석대상자체를 새롭게 도출 📌 Q3. 분석기획 고려사항 중 장애요소 : 비용대비 효과의 적정한 비용 분석 모형의 안정성 확보 조직역량으로 내재화를 위한 변화 관리 (복잡하고 정교한 모형 X) 📌 Q4. 성공적 분석을 위한 고려사항 : 관련 데이터 파악 비즈니스케이스(유즈케이스) 확보 이행저해요소(장애요소) 관리 (원점에서 솔루션 탐색 X) 📌 Q5. 정형데이터 - 반정형데이터 - 비정형데이터 : Demand Forecasts - Competitor pricing - Email records 정형데이터..

자격증/ADsP 2024.02.17

[정보처리기사 필기] 21년 2회 2과목 소프트웨어 개발

📍 21년 2회 2과목 소프트웨어 개발 📌 Q21. 힙정렬 : 평균, 최악 수행시간 O(nlon2n) 완전 이진트리로 입력자료의 레코드 구성 📌 Q22. 단위테스트로 발견할 수 있는 오류 : 알고리즘 오류에 따른 원치 않는 결과 통합테스트로 발견할 수 있는 오류 : 모듈 간의 비정상적 상호작용으로 인한 원치 않는 결과 📌 Q23. 결함집중 : 파레토 법칙이 좌우 결함의 대부분은 소수의 특정한 모듈에 집중 결함은 발생한 모듈에서 계속 추가로 발생할 가능성이 높음 📌 Q24. 버전 관리 체크인 : 저장소에 새로운 버전의 파일로 갱신 형상감사(Configuration Audit) : 기준선의 무결성을 평가하기 위해 확인, 검증, 검열 과정을 통해 공식적으로 승인하는 작업 📌 Q25. 블랙박스 테스트 : 프로그..

[정보처리기사 필기] 21년 3회 2과목 소프트웨어 개발

📍 21년 3회 2과목 소프트웨어 개발 📌 Q21. 강도(Stress) 테스트 : 시스템에 과다 정보량을 부과하여 과부하시에도 시스템이 정상적으로 작동되는지 테스트 회복(Recovery) 테스트 : 시스템에 고의로 실패를 유도하고 시스템이 정상적으로 복귀하는지 테스트 📌 Q22. 버블정렬 📌 Q23. 깊이우선탐색(DFS) 📌 Q24. 모듈 : 독립적인 기능을 갖는 단위 명령어들의 집합 📌 Q25. 테스트 드라이버 : 시험 대상 모듈을 호출 하위 모듈을 호출하고 파라미터 전달, 모듈 테스트 수행 후의 결과 도출 상향식 테스트에 사용 테스트 스텁 : 제어 모듈이 호출하는 타 모듈의 기능을 수행 하향식 테스트에 사용 📌 Q26. 선형구조 : 리스트, 큐, 데크, 스택 비선형구조 : 트리, 그래프 📌 Q27. ..

[정보처리기사 필기] 22년 1회 2과목 소프트웨어 개발

📍 22년 1회 2과목 소프트웨어 개발 📌 Q21. 클린코드를 작성하기 위한 원칙 추상화 : 상위 클래스를 통해 프로그램 특성만 간략하게, 하위클래스를 통해 세부적 내용 구현 의존성 : 다른 모듈에 미치는 영향을 최소화 가독성 : 누구든지 읽기 쉽게 작성 중복성 : 중복을 최소화 할 수 있는 코드 작성 📌 Q22. 테스트 드라이버 : 테스트의 대상이 되는 하위모듈을 호출하고 파라미터를 전달하는 가상의 모듈로 상향식테스트에 필요 테스트 스텁 : 하양식테스트에 필요 📌 Q23. 스택 : 인터럽트처리, 서브루틴 호출 작업에 응용 큐 : FIFO 방식, 뒤에서 노드가 삽입되며 앞에서 노드가 제거 데크 : 선형 리스트의 양쪽 끝에서 삽입과 삭제 모두 가능 📌 Q24. 모듈화의 장점 : 오류의 파급효과 최소화 기능..

[정보처리기사 필기] 22년 2회 2과목 소프트웨어 개발

📍 22년 2회 2과목 소프트웨어 개발 📌 Q21. 상향식 통합테스트 : 시스템 구조도의 하위에 있는 모듈을 먼저 구현하고 테스트 모듈간의 인터페이스와 시스템의 동작의 상태를 파악하고자 할 때 상향식보다 하향식 통합테스트를 사용하는 것이 유리 📌 Q22. 이진탐색 : 배열의 중간값을 찾아 비교하며 탐색 📌 Q23. 워크스루 : 요구사항 명세서 작성자를 포함하여 사전 검토한 후에 짧은 검토회의를 통해 결함 발견 인스펙션 : 요구사항 명세서 작성자를 제외한 다른 검토 전문가들이 요구사항 명세서를 확인하며 결함 발견 📌 Q24. 형상관리 : 소프트웨어 변경사항을 관리하기 위해 개발된 일련의 활동 크랙 : 소프트웨어를 수정하여 소프트웨어를 크랙하는 사람이 원하지 않는 기능(예. 수정방식)을 비활성화하거나 제거하..